I noticed today that they are still pushing Windows 10 with an update today.

Update for Windows 7 (KB3035583)

Install this update to resolve issues in Windows. For a complete listing of the issues that are included in this update, see the associated Microsoft Knowledge Base article for more information. After you install this item, you may have to restart your computer.
More information: Update installs Get Windows 10 app in Windows 8.1 and Windows 7 SP1
